Large corporations often grapple with significant energy consumption. Leveraging automation presents a viable solution to reduce energy waste and achieve substantial cost savings. By implementing smart technologies, businesses can optimize energy efficiency across diverse operations.
Automation facilitates real-time monitoring of energy usage, identifying areas that consumption can be trimmed. Intelligent systems can automatically adjust lighting, HVAC equipment, and other energy-intensive operations based on occupancy levels.
This proactive approach not only reduces energy bills but also contributes to a more sustainable organization.

Large Business Energy Efficiency: Streamlining with Intelligent Automation
Many large enterprises are increasingly recognizing the vital benefits of energy efficiency. Not only does it decrease operational costs, but it also contributes to a more sustainable future. Intelligent automation is emerging as a effective tool for streamlining these efforts and attaining substantial energy savings. By optimizing various processes, businesses can analyze energy consumption in real-time, identify areas of inefficiency, and execute targeted strategies to maximize energy efficiency.
- Intelligent automation can leverage data analytics to uncover patterns and trends in energy usage, allowing businesses to make informed decisions about energy management.
- Intelligent systems can regulate lighting, HVAC, and other building systems based on occupancy and external conditions, minimizing energy waste.
- By automating routine tasks such as equipment maintenance and efficiency monitoring, businesses can free up resources to more strategic initiatives related to energy efficiency.
